1. Ensuring Accurate Machining Alignments

One of the primary uses of Large Angle Plates is to provide a stable platform for setting up parts with precise angular measurements. These plates feature sturdy surfaces that can withstand the weight of various components without warping or bending.

For example, in a scenario where a complex component needs to be machined at a specific angle, large angle plates can be used to hold the workpiece securely in position. The plate’s flatness ensures that when the operator measures angles or dimensions, the readings are both accurate and consistent. Always ensure that the plate itself is calibrated for flatness to maintain its effectiveness.

2. Versatility in Multiple Applications

Large Angle Plates are incredibly versatile and can be utilized in various applications, from inspection to assembly and welding. For instance, in inspection processes, these plates can serve as a reference surface. Inspectors can place components on the plates to check alignments and ensure that they meet required tolerances.

In welding applications, using Large Angle Plates is instrumental in holding structures in place securely. By bolting or clamping components to the angle plates, welders can create complex assemblies without the risk of distortion due to heat. When choosing an angle plate for your projects, always consider the size and weight of the components being handled to ensure safety and efficiency.

5. Safety Considerations While Using Large Angle Plates

While Large Angle Plates are designed for heavy-duty tasks, safety should always be a priority. Proper protocols must be followed to avoid accidents while using these plates. Ensure that the plates are securely anchored to prevent movement during use.

Operators should also receive training on how to handle workpieces safely when using Large Angle Plates, particularly when dealing with heavy components. Regular checks on the condition of the plates and the fixtures used can prevent malfunction and contribute to a safer work environment.

Common Questions About Large Angle Plates

What materials are Large Angle Plates typically made from?

Large Angle Plates are generally made from cast iron, which offers excellent rigidity and stability. Some plates may also be made from steel or other robust materials to cater to specific industrial needs.

How do I maintain my Large Angle Plates?

Regular cleaning with appropriate methods will keep your Large Angle Plates in good condition. It’s also important to inspect for wear and tear and to recalibrate them to ensure accuracy whenever necessary.

Can Large Angle Plates be customized?

Yes, many manufacturers offer customization options for Large Angle Plates. Depending on your application, you can request specific sizes, shapes, and features that suit your workflow.
